You can definitely tell it’s something they strive to follow. Each Taylor Morrison floor plan is different to fit the different styles of people and even beyond that, they are completely customizable as well. Today, we are touring the Bonaire floor plan, which is one of my all-time favorites!
The “Bonaire” By Taylor Morrison contains:
- 2600 square feet of spaceÂ
- Four bedroomsÂ
- Master bedroom: 11ft 9in X 15ft 1in Â
- Second bedroom: 12ft 1in X 10ft 8inÂ
- Third bedroom: 10ft 10in X 10ft 4inÂ
- Fourth bedroom: 10ft 10in X 11ft 8in
- Three and a half bathroomsÂ
- Gathering Room
- Lanai
- Utility room
- 2-Car Garage

Home Exterior
The “Bonaire” is a two-story home with many different design options for the exterior of the home. The exterior of the model is a beautiful mix of stone, stucco, vinyl siding, and shake shingle accents at the top of the garage.

It really creates a unique look that flows together really well. There is an inviting brick walkway leading to the front porch, where you are greeted by two huge pillars and a nice little sitting area.
Entryway
Coming into the foyer of this home, you are welcomed with an open floor plan and lots of opportunities! To the left, the formal dining room resides with plenty of space for a large dining room table and a buffet or hutch.
To the right is the laundry room. This is not your average laundry room! There is a doggie shower and a place for a dog house or dog bed, whichever you prefer. There is also a half door in the doorway for those escape artist pups that don’t like the shower! Just past the laundry area is access to the two-car garage.
Straight ahead there is access to the heart of the home including the kitchen, gathering room, and the beautiful staircase leading to the second level. There is also a half bath and coat closet located in the foyer.

Gathering Room
The gathering room in this Taylor Morrison floor plan is probably one of my favorites! I love the two-story gathering rooms, especially the ones with the catwalk stairway on the second floor.
It really opens up the home and makes the space feel so much larger and airier. Another really nice feature about the style of this room is the bead board on the one side of the room at the top along with picture windows above the triple sliding glass door (yes, triple!).
They really up the natural light for the main living space. Speaking of lighting, there are really great pendant chandeliers hanging from the ceiling along with recessed lights.

Kitchen
Directly behind the gathering room is the casual dining room and kitchen. The Kitchen is also really nice and open. There is a really large angled island with tons of seating room on the far side closest to the gathering room. On the kitchen side, you will find a huge stainless sink with a matching faucet, a dishwasher, and plenty of cabinet and drawer space.
The main section of the kitchen has a really nice backsplash and lots more counter and cabinet space. There are matching stainless appliances throughout the kitchen including a double-door refrigerator on its own wall. Across from the refrigerator is a double-door pantry with wire shelving.
Patio/Lanai
The next stop is the patio/lanai area outside. It is fully screened in and spans pretty much the whole width of the home. There is a nice-sized outside dining space and a built-in grill area with a mini fridge, prep sink, and of course the grill with a stainless range hood above. Opposite the grill, on the other end of the lanai is a nice sitting area perfect for patio furniture or lounge chairs.

Master Suite
The last room on the main floor is the master suite. It is located just off the gathering room down its own little hallway. The master bedroom is a really good size and a triple set of windows for excellent natural lighting.
The master bathroom is in the master suite but down its own hallway. Before reaching the bathroom, there are two closets across the hall from each other. I do like that the closets are separate because I mean, we all need our own closet space.
Heading into the bathroom there is a double vanity to the left with a full mirror spanning across. Straight ahead there is a luxurious garden tub and next to that is a walk-in shower with tile surround and a small bench area. Just past the shower is the water closet with a privacy door and linen closet.

Second Floor
Heading up the staircase, you are greeted with an open loft area. It’s a really nice, open area with loads of possibilities. It could be a place for desks where kids do homework or a game room. Just off the loft is a study, which again has so many different options! I like the possibilities that this home has. There is so much space that you can be creative with!
Off the study room is a full bathroom. It has a single vanity, walk-in shower, and linen closet inside.
There are three additional bedrooms upstairs. All are really nice sizes and have double step-in closets. The bedrooms are separated by the catwalk walkway that looks over the main living area and foyer. There is also another full bathroom upstairs with a single vanity, shower/tub combo with full tile surround, and of course, a toilet.
